The Flip-the-Tip technology is the only commercially available method using glass pipettes in automation. With this method, the gigaseal patch clamp experiment is performed inside the glass pipette. This approach has a number of intrinsic benefits over planar patch clamp methods:

Auto-focusing of solution stream onto cell surface

  • Extremely rapid EC solution exchange rates (<10 ms)
  • No seal loss
  • Rapidly desensitizing ligand gated channels measurable

Smallest chamber volume (~1 µl)

  • Only 10 cells per measurement
  • More reliable pharmacology data
  • Minimal drug consumption
  • Rare primary or stem cells measurable

High and stable success rates with physiological solutions  and without Fluoride addition

  • No disruption of cellular signaling
  • No disruption of Ca channels measurements

Borosilicate Glass Pipettes

  • Minimal unspecific drug binding
  • Variable pipette geometry, e.g. sub-µ tip diameters enabling organelle measurements (e.g. Mitochondria)

Lowest consumable cost

The Flip-the-Tip approach supports both whole cell configuration and perforated patch experiments and allows temperature controlled experiments and extra- as well as intracellular solution exchange.
